2023-09-30
如何理解He3DB的设计原理,解决性能问题
如何理解He3DB的设计原理,解决性能问题,对于传统pg如何进行优化的
我来答
添加附件
收藏
分享
问题补充
1条回答
默认
最新
回答交流
提交
问题信息
请登录之后查看
邀请回答
暂无人订阅该标签,敬请期待~~
墨值悬赏
如何理解He3DB的设计原理,解决性能问题,对于传统pg如何进行优化的
高并发写数据时,因为只写WAL,相对单机PG,磁盘利用率能够提升2倍以上,对应数 据库,磁盘IO一直是制约写吞吐最重要的因素。通过这种优化,评估写TPS提升2-3倍 主备之间没有日志同步,WAL日志数据写入到底层高性能存储层,由存储层通过RAFT算法 实现WAL日志的多副本存储,相比传统的PG主备WAL流复制同步数据方式,主节点负载更低(只有一个写节点,主节点做的工作越少越好) * RAFT同步算法相比PG传统的流复制方式,性能优化空间更大。通过这种优化,HE3DB的写性能完全能够实现TPS>10w的指标。
评论
有用 0
墨值悬赏